Abstract
BACKGROUND: Although the assessment of diastolic dysfunction (DD) is an integral part of routine cardiologic examinations, little is known about associated electrocardiographic (ECG) changes. Figure 1Schematic illustration of Tend-P and Tend-Q measurements.
ECG-intervals of interest (Tend-P, Tend-Q) reflecting the mechanical diastole were both manually measured and calculated as: RR minus PQ minus QT for Tend-P and RR minus QT for Tend-Q.
